Key Points & Best Subscription Billing Software for SaaS

SoftwareKey Point
ChargebeeAdvanced revenue recognition compliance for ASC 606 and IFRS 15 standards
ZuoraEnterprise-grade scalability supporting complex global subscription models
RecurlyAI-powered churn prediction to reduce customer cancellations
PaddleMerchant of Record model handling global tax and compliance automatically
Stripe BillingSeamless developer integration with APIs for custom workflows
ChargifyDynamic pricing engine for usage-based and hybrid billing models
ProfitWellFree subscription analytics with retention optimization tools
Zoho SubscriptionsAffordable SMB-friendly plans with multi-currency support
SaaSOpticsAutomated GAAP-compliant reporting for finance teams
FusebillFlexible dunning management to recover failed payments efficiently

1. Chargebee

Chargebee automates invoicing, pricing, tax compliance, and revenue recognition, and helps manage complex billing scenarios like trials, subscription upgrades, and downgrades.

Chargebee billing software seamlessly integrates with CRMs, payment gateways, and analytics tools for a single view of customer subscriptions.

2. Zuora

Zuora Enterprises offers big SaaS and subscription businesses subscription management and billing systems they can trust.

Their billing systems offer competetive tools needed when dealing with multiple subscriptions, like expenses, quotes, billing, and revenue recognition tools.

It offers insight on the customers and helps determine billing cycles and metrics such as churn and expansion.

4. Paddle

Paddle focuses on SaaS Billing and is an all-in-one subscription payments and commerce platform. SaaS companies can spend more time growing their business rather than worrying about billing, payments, taxes, and compliance, all of which Paddle takes care of.

Paddle

Paddle allows for selling globally and takes care offering VAT, GST, and other regulatory and compliance requirements. Paddle’s dashboard offers insight on subscription health and revenue on a per customer basis.

Paddle works on a flexible billing stream and allows for usage based billing and promotional offers. Paddle is designed for SaaS companies and makes it easy for self service, decreasing churn of customers while attaining good conversion rates.

ProsCons
All‑in‑one billing + tax compliance + payments (Merchant of Record model).Less flexible for highly customized enterprise workflows.
Simplifies international VAT/GST and regulatory compliance. API and feature integrations are more limited vs Chargebee/Zuora.
Easy setup with built‑in compliance and fraud handling. Pricing & transaction fees can be higher than developer‑centric platforms.

5. Stripe Billing

Stripe Billing out into an exceptional subscription management application thanks to its integration with Stripes renowned payment processor. For FaaS developers, implementing invoice automation, recurring billing, metered usage, and so on, is now easier.

Stripe Billing enables further customization of subscription workflows using programmable APIs and pre-built UI components.

Stripe Billing

Automatic payment method updates, trial subscriptions, automatic proration, and billing in multiple currencies are all supported.

Churn and ARR are tracked in real-time thanks to Stripes analytics. Its integration with Stripe Payments, Connect, and Radar fraud protection, continues to make Stripe Billing an overall best for Startups and Scale-ups.

ProsCons
Developer‑friendly with powerful APIs and seamless integration to Stripe Payments. Billing logic requires custom coding for complex scenarios.
Pay‑as‑you‑go pricing suits startups & SMBs. Less advanced revenue ops, compliance and enterprise reporting vs others.
Supports usage‑based, tiered billing and global payments. Not built for deep ERP/CPQ workflows out of the box.

7. ProfitWell

ProfitWell analyzes subscriptions and advises on pricing to assist in growing monthly revenue from software as a service businesses. It is not like other billing software.

ProfitWell focuses on underlying financial metrics such as churn, retention, and customer lifetime value. Automated reporting and segmentation allows the tracking of subscriptions to be more manageable and actionable.

ProfitWell

ProfitWell also has the tool Retain to reduce involuntary churn through smart and effective payment recovery.

It is not a full billing engine, but possesses features of billing software to greatly increase visibility to the user and assist with pricing strategies, making ProfitWell a perfect fit to more analytical software as a service companies.

ProsCons
Free core subscription analytics that track key KPIs (MRR, churn, LTV) robustly. Doesn’t replace a full billing platform — needs integration with a billing engine.
Helps optimize pricing, reduce churn and improve retention. Some support response delays reported by users.
Clean interface and easy onboarding. Focused on analytics, not transaction processing.

9. SaaSOptics

SaaSOptics is purpose built for scaling SaaS companies to manage subscriptions and their entire financial ops. Automated billing, revenue recognition, and subscription analytics are all knitted into one.

Ideal for finance, SaaSOptics also supports audit ready reporting and compliance regarding revenue recognition and reporting standards, including ASC 606/IFRS 15.

SaaSOptics

SaaSOptics reports on and visualizes all the SaaS metrics that matter, including MRR, ARR, churn, and customer cohorts.

SaaSOptics manages revenue forecasting and financial planning. SaaSOptics is the perfect solution for SaaS companies newly out of the spreadsheet phase.

ProsCons
Strong revenue recognition and subscription lifecycle reporting. Typically mid‑market pricing & implementation effort.
Good for finance teams needing audit‑ready reporting and KPIs. Not focused on payment processing (needs gateways).
Centralizes subscription metrics across SaaS operations. More complex than entry‑level tools.

FAQ

What is subscription billing software?

It’s a tool that automates recurring payments, invoicing, customer billing cycles, and subscription management for SaaS businesses.

Why do SaaS companies need it?

To handle recurring revenue, improve cash flow, reduce manual billing work, and analyze key metrics like MRR and churn

What features should I look for?

Flexible pricing models, automated invoicing, dunning, revenue recognition, analytics, integrations, and global tax support.

Can subscription billing software handle multiple currencies?

Yes — top tools support multi-currency payments and global tax compliance for international customers.

Is integration with CRM and accounting important?

Absolutely — integrations ensure accurate customer data, financial reporting, and seamless operations across teams
